DWI Clients - Drug and Alcohol Rehabilitation Programs - Farina, IL.

DWI clients in treatment need specific requirements met to satisfy the conditions of their sentencing. Rehab facilities that help fulfill these demands and terms, which are usually far more lenient than traditional sentencing which would include heavy fines and incarceration, are available in Farina to provide alcohol education, therapy, and further evaluation for severe substance abuse issues.

Education is a fundamental tool used at rehabs treating DWI clients. There are a few different levels of alcohol education classes which can vary by state. Level I education generally include 12 hours of group education about the effects and dangers of drugs and/or alcohol. This is the what someone with a single conviction or someone under 21 will commonly be required to complete. Level II courses would consist of both substance abuse education and group therapy in a program which is approved by the courts. The duration the client will have to be in therapy depends on a few considerations, which can be, for example, how many DWI's the individual has had, and the seriousness of the violation. Ordinarily, individuals will be required to take the Level II DWI classes and therapy except for when their blood-alcohol level was extremely low when they were stopped and there weren't any other significant infractions when the individual was arrested.
